DOS Attacks dropping connection and locking modem up
The last few weeks I've been having trouble with the C7800 wifi going offline and the modem locks up such that it can't display much more than the initial admin home page when trying to access the gateway admin settings. Each time this happens I have to power cycle the modem and then service returns and the admin pages are again available. When I check the logs, there's always a recent DOS attack (of varying types) just prior to the lockup. What gives? If the unit knows it's a DOS attack and it can log it, why can it not avoid the lockup? Is someone aware of the issue and working on a firmware fix? Are there settings I can change to prevent this?
